Output f23ec3c5a622b2676d6e550fb915ae146a3b84e86a9ad39888b9dfae353cd9f9:987

value
21084406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bafb08e03d911512c6464dc875daa16a958dfa19 OP_EQUALVERIFY OP_CHECKSIG
address
LcGcg6567qbyTKKR26pSU3t9XnCU8xCtaF
transaction
f23ec3c5a622b2676d6e550fb915ae146a3b84e86a9ad39888b9dfae353cd9f9
spent
true